The official SSM registration fee for a Sole Proprietor/Enterprise is typically around RM30 per year (personal name registration) or RM60 per year (trade name registration) — please check the current rate on the SSM portal. Both are sole-ownership structures under the Registration of Businesses Act 1956. "Sole Proprietor" usually refers to registration under your own personal name, while "Enterprise" refers to registration under a separate trade name.
Approval is usually same-day or next-day once complete documents are submitted to SSM.
